Johnny Depp has brought children's lit to the screen with his roles in films like Charlie and the Chocolate Factory and Alice in Wonderland, but his next kids-book-to-screen adaptation could be the biggest one yet. Depp has signed on to co-star in an upcoming sequel to Fantastic Beasts and Where to Find Them.
The J.K. Rowling-penned film franchise serves as a prequel to the beloved Harry Potter series, telling the tales of Hogwarts textbook author Newt Scamander (played by Eddie Redmayne) — about 70 years before Potter himself enrolls at the school with his own copy of the titular book.
Depp has now been confirmed as a cast member in an upcoming sequel, though his role has yet to be revealed. According to Deadline, he apparently also makes a cameo in the first film in the series.
The initial instalment of Fantastic Beasts and Where to Find Them hits theatres on November 18. The David Yates-directed blockbuster is the first of five films in the Warner Bros.-produced franchise.
